Battery Retrofit for Existing Solar

Most Fillmore homes with solar already have the panels. What they don’t have is storage. Retrofitting a battery onto an existing array in Fillmore is different from doing it in Oxnard because the valley’s extra heat and the age of the original inverter matter. We see plenty of systems installed in the mid-2010s where the string inverter was mounted on an attic wall, and by year eight or nine, thermal stress from 100°F summer afternoons has cooked the capacitors. We check the whole system before we add a battery, so you’re not layering storage onto an inverter that’s about to fail.

Time-of-Use & NEM 3.0 Optimization

NEM 3.0 changed the economics for Fillmore solar owners. Export credits dropped hard, which means the old strategy of selling daytime surplus back to SCE no longer pencils out the way it did. A battery changes that math. Instead of exporting at wholesale, you store the midday production and use it after 5 p.m., when SCE’s rates spike. On a typical Fillmore home with a 7.6 kW array and a 13.5 kWh battery, that shift alone can take $1,200 to $1,800 a year off the annual true-up. We program the battery around your actual SCE rate schedule, not a one-size-fits-all template.

Whole-Home Backup Power

Fillmore sits against the Topatopa Mountains, and when Santa Ana winds kick up, Public Safety Power Shutoffs are a real possibility. Whole-home backup means we size the battery and the transfer switch to carry your essential loads: refrigeration, well pump if you’re on a rural lot, medical equipment, lighting. For most Fillmore homes, a 13.5 kWh battery carries the basics overnight without a problem. For ranch properties with well pumps and packing sheds, we size it differently, and that’s where agricultural experience matters.

Tesla Powerwall Installation & Enphase IQ Battery Installation

We install and service both platforms across Fillmore. The Tesla Powerwall 3 runs $10,500 to $14,000 installed before incentives, depending on whether we’re stacking one unit or two. The Enphase IQ Battery 5P typically comes in between $9,500 and $12,500. We don’t upsell you into a brand because we get a better margin. We match the battery to your existing inverter setup and your panel space. If you have a 100-amp main panel that survived the Northridge rebuild, neither battery passes inspection until the panel is upgraded, which runs $2,800 to $4,500. We tell you that before you sign, not as a surprise change order.

Common Solar Battery Storage & Backup Problems We See in Fillmore Homes

  • Inverter thermal failure from valley heat. Summer highs in Fillmore regularly top 100°F, and attic-mounted string inverters get it worst. We see units fail in eight to ten years that would have lasted fifteen on the coast, and a dead inverter takes your battery offline with it.
  • Voltage sag on agricultural three-phase services. When a 400-amp well pump kicks on, the voltage droops. If the battery transfer switch isn’t configured for motor inrush, the system trips and your backup doesn’t kick in when you need it most.
  • 100-amp main panels blocking permits. Homes rebuilt after the 1994 Northridge earthquake were built to code at the time, but that code didn’t anticipate solar plus battery. The city of Fillmore building department will not sign off on a battery without a panel upgrade if you’re still on the original 100-amp service.
  • Battery firmware conflicts with older solar inverters. A 2014-era inverter and a 2024-era battery don’t always talk to each other cleanly. Sometimes the fix is a firmware update. Sometimes it’s replacing the inverter. We diagnose it honestly, and we don’t sell you a replacement you don’t need.

Pricing for Solar Battery Storage & Backup in Fillmore, CA

Here are the numbers we quote in Fillmore, straight off real jobs:

Service Typical Range (Installed)
Single battery retrofit (Enphase IQ 5P or Tesla Powerwall 3) $9,500 - $14,000
Two-battery whole-home backup $18,000 - $24,000
Main panel upgrade (100A to 200A) $2,800 - $4,500
Battery replacement (existing system, like-for-like swap) $6,500 - $11,000
Rule 21 interconnection support for ag services $1,200 - $3,000 (plus SCE fees)

These bookend numbers include all permits, labor, and hardware. The federal 30% Investment Tax Credit applies to batteries installed with or added to a solar system, and it can knock $3,000 to $5,500 off the total. What Makes Fillmore’s Solar Battery Market Different

Here’s the thing most out-of-area installers miss: Fillmore is not Ventura. The Santa Clara River Valley sits far enough inland that the marine layer burns off by mid-morning, and the Topatopa Mountains block the cold ocean air that rolls into Oxnard every afternoon. That means materially more annual peak sun hours for battery charging, and a hotter, drier operating environment for the equipment doing the work. A battery sized for a coastal home in Ventura is not automatically sized right for a home in Fillmore, because our cooling loads in July and August are different, our daily production curve is different, and our gear runs hotter. If an installer quotes you a battery without asking for your actual SCE bill and looking at your inverter placement, keep shopping.

Then there’s the agricultural side. Citrus grove and avocado ranch accounts around Fillmore frequently run on 200 to 400-amp three-phase SCE service for well pumps and packing equipment. Interconnection applications for those agricultural systems fall under SCE’s Rule 21 for larger loads, and approval timelines can stretch six to twelve months. Most residential-focused installers who take an ag job in Fillmore discover this the hard way, usually after the application gets kicked back and the grower misses the summer pumping season. We know the Rule 21 workflow because we’ve run it here.

On a citrus ranch off Guiberson Road, we retrofitted a Tesla Powerwall 3 onto an existing 12 kW ground-mount array serving a 400-amp three-phase SCE service for well pumps. Our crew ran the interconnection under Rule 21, coordinated the six-month approval timeline, and programmed the battery to time-shift irrigation pump loads into SCE’s off-peak window. The grower saved about $2,800 a year on his true-up statement. That’s not a brochure number. It’s the actual math from an actual job in Fillmore.
